What is Automated Audio Transcription?

Automated audio transcription is the process of converting spoken audio into written text using artificial intelligence (AI) and speech-to-text technology. Unlike manual transcription, which relies on human transcribers listening to audio and typing the words, automated transcription utilizes sophisticated algorithms to analyze audio signals and generate text transcripts. This technology empowers you to quickly transform recordings into searchable and shareable content.

The process begins with the audio being fed into an AI-powered engine. This engine employs advanced neural network transformer models to analyze the acoustic patterns in the audio, identify words, and infer the correct wording and punctuation. The AI is trained on massive datasets of speech and text, allowing it to recognize a wide range of accents, speaking styles, and vocabulary.

Transcription has undergone a significant evolution, starting with purely manual methods that were slow and costly. The introduction of early speech recognition software offered some assistance, but with limited accuracy. Today, AI is significantly raising the bar for transcription accuracy. In fact, even human transcription is more accurate today than it was a half-decade ago, indirectly influenced by AI advancements.

Accuracy of Automated Transcription

While automated audio transcription has made significant strides, accuracy remains a critical consideration. Typical accuracy rates for automated transcription services are around 94%+, but several factors can affect this. Audio quality, background noise, accents, and speaking styles all impact the accuracy of the resulting transcript.

AI transcription, on average, achieves 96% accuracy, rivaling that of human transcribers in certain conditions. While human transcribers may excel in complex scenarios, AI offers a faster and more consistent level of accuracy for most audio files. However, it is important to consider that AI may struggle with heavy accents or poor audio quality.

To improve the accuracy of automated transcripts, several steps can be taken. First, ensure you use high-quality audio recordings and speak clearly. Reducing background noise and minimizing distractions can also help. Speaking at a moderate pace and enunciating clearly will further enhance accuracy. For instance, using audio-to-text transcription services can provide guidance on optimizing recording quality.

Even with the best practices, errors may still occur in automated transcripts. It is important to review and edit the transcripts to ensure accuracy and clarity. Proofreading the text and correcting any mistakes is essential. The review process ensures that the final transcript is reliable and suitable for its intended purpose.

Top Automated Audio Transcription Software Solutions

Several automated audio transcription software solutions are available,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. GoTranscript, Otter.ai, Rev, Descript, Trint, Sonix, Vook.ai, TranscribeMe, and Alice are among the top solutions in the market. Comparing these solutions based on features, pricing, and accuracy can help you make an informed decision. Selecting the right solution depends on your specific needs and budget.

GoTranscript relies on human-generated transcripts and uses AI previews to determine audio quality. It's especially suitable for those in education, law, and medicine due to its high accuracy. Otter.ai excels in transcribing live meetings and offers a free tier, making it ideal for team usage. However, it has strict limitations on uploading prerecorded audio or video.

Rev provides both AI and human-generated transcriptions, subtitles, and captions, offering cost-effective, pay-as-you-go affordability. Descript caters to podcasting and video editing needs. Trint is designed for collaboration and multi-file workflows. Sonix, like Rev, helps you translate your text into almost 50 languages but is costlier than Rev. How to Choose the Right Automated Transcription Service

When choosing an automated transcription service, start by considering your accuracy needs. Determine whether your project requires near-perfect accuracy or if a slightly less accurate AI transcript is sufficient. Projects that involve legal or medical information often demand higher accuracy, while less critical projects may be fine with a lower level of accuracy. Understanding your accuracy requirements can help narrow down your options.

Evaluate the turnaround time offered by different services. How quickly do you need the transcripts? Some services offer faster turnaround times than others. Consider the urgency of your project when assessing turnaround time. Faster turnaround times may come at a higher cost, so you need to balance speed with budget.

Assess your budget and compare the pricing models of different services. Most services offer either per-minute pricing or subscription plans. Some also offer free tiers with limited usage. Evaluate which pricing model best fits your needs and budget. Factor in the volume of audio you need to transcribe on a regular basis.

Consider whether you need collaboration features for team use. If you are working with a team, choose a service that offers collaboration features, such as shared editing and commenting. Collaboration tools improve efficiency and ensure accuracy. These collaboration features allow team members to work together seamlessly on transcription projects.

Check whether the service integrates with tools you already use, such as Zoom or Google Drive. Integration streamlines your workflow and makes it easier to access and share transcripts. Seamless integration with existing tools enhances productivity. For example, if you use Zoom for meetings, integrating with a transcription service that integrates with Zoom will improve the meeting recording process.

If security and privacy are important, ensure the service offers robust security features and is HIPAA compliant. This is particularly crucial for sensitive audio data, such as medical or legal recordings. Security features protect your data from unauthorized access and ensure compliance with privacy regulations. Compliance with security standards also gives you assurance and confidence.
